Different OEM Part Numbers for a radiator

Hey guys,

How come there is different OEM part numbers for a 2001 C240 Radiator? I called many dealerships and kept getting different OEM numbers.

sometimes the old part number is superseded by a new one. If a new car shares the same part the number will update to that model.
